Loyiso Gijana was just 16 when he took part is season 11 of Idols, finishing fifth. But Loy-Loy always had a bright future, and after finishing matric and starting a bachelors in education, he was offered a deal by Ambitiouz Entertainment in 2018. He started going viral, covering ‘Amablesser’ by Mlindo The Vocalist and DJ Maphrisa and ‘You’re The One’ by Elaine and racking up the YouTube views. Singles like ‘Nontsikelelo’ and ‘Intyliziyo’ with Langa Mavuso are much loved, but it’s a track from 2020 that’s made the most impact. ‘Madoda Sabelani’, being sung by Jooma in our Top 9 live show in season 16, was inspired by the death of Uyinene Mrwetyana, who he was friends with. Her brutal demise started a reckoning with gender-based violence, and Loyiso’s song was for the victims of GBV and a rallying cry for men to do better. During the long lockdown of 2020, it was an essential, heartfelt listen.
